Re: testing a lens, methods
To check AF, I put the camera on a tripod at closest possible focus range, almost level (slightly above) with my keyboard.
Aperture priority, full open, lowest ISO, MLU, aim a key (for me the bend in the U), shoot. The important part is, AF should be possible on what you point to, so something flat without contrast will not do.
Etc..., I don´t know, leave that to others, but I think it boils down to pixel peeping for resolution and sharpness, personal preferences for colors, contrast and other subjective criteria.
